I want to run 3 monitors on my dell vostro
Hi,
Couple of points I’d like to
mention. Vostro has two models slim and mini tower. Both of them are mostly
similar so this should be applicable for whichever you have.
The default graphics card on
the computer is integrated on the motherboard. When you add another video card,
say to the PCI-Express 16x slot on the motherboard, this disables the
integrated video card.
If the 2 monitors are
connected to the video card, both would get display.
When the computer is turned
ON, if you plug in the 3rd monitor to the integrated video card, you would not
get any display on the 3rd monitor. BUT if you restart the computer
with the 3rd monitor plugged in, the computer would give a signal to
the 3rd monitor and disable the two monitors connected to the video
card. This feature is added on purpose to diagnose any possible video card
problems. Eg. Assuming there was a problem with the video card, if this feature
were not available you would not get any display on the monitor from any of the
ports and you would not be able to diagnose if the problem was with the
monitor, integrated video or the video card.

Uninstall windows vista
That's a huge undertaking. You'll need the motherboard drivers, the Video and audio drivers and the driver for your CD rom drive and ethernet card before uninstalling Vista. If you don't get the correct drivers for the operating system you intend to replace Vista with, your PC will never operate correctly, if at all
Keyboard does not work
To repair this error:
1)Run regedit Click on Edit -> Find kbdclass
2) Search through for as many "Upperfilters" you can find.
Mine was under H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\Class\{4D36E96B-E325-11CE-BFC1-08002BE10318}
3) They most likely have 2 lots of drivers associated with it eg 'tphclhs kbdclass' , usually comes if you have installed VMWARE previously
4) Double click the 'Upperfilter' and delete the other entry except 'kbdclass'
5) Search for all instances of this and change them
6) Go to device manager and uninstall your keyboard - then 'scan for hardware changes'
7) You will most likely need to restart Keyboard should now be working fine.
